Lawrence Edward Foote, Jr.is a former American football linebacker, and a current assistant coach for the Arizona Cardinals of the National Football League. He was drafted by the Pittsburgh Steelers in the fourth round of the 2002 NFL Draft. He played college football at Michigan...
